Nondisjunction means that a chromosome pair failed to separate during the meiotic division. This will create one daughter cell with an extra chromosome and another daughter cell with one too few chromosomes.
Gametes formed when non disjunction takes place in:
a. Meiosis I in the female: XX and O.
b. Meiosis II in the female: XX, O and X (non disjunction in one of the cells, the other undergoes normal disjunction)
XX and O (when non disjunction occurs in both cells after meiosis I)
c. Meiosis I in male: XY and O.
d. Meiosis II in male: (3 conditions may occur)
i. When non disjunction takes place in both cells after meiosis I: XX, YY and O
ii. When non disjunction takes place only in the cell containing X after meiosis I: XX, O and Y
iii. When non disjunction takes place only in the cell containing Y after meiosis I: YY, X and O.
